Great success for C. Bechstein in La Roque d'Anthéron

C. Bechstein is again part of the Festival International de Piano de la Roque d'Anthéron and pleased about the positive response from major concert pianists.

One of the largest of its kind in Europe, the festival is held annually in the large park grounds of the Château de Florans in the Provençal town of La Roque d'Anthéron, and features the who's who of the international piano scene in the most idyllic atmosphere.


Right now the festival is in full swing. What is remarkable about this festival is that every pianist gets to choose between first-class concert grand pianos from different manufacturers before their concert on the large open-air stage. This year, C. Bechstein, Steinway and Fazioli are available for selection. Among the pianists who have already chosen the C. Bechstein Concert Grand Piano D282, starting with the inaugural performance on July 18 by Abdel Rahman El Bacha, are Alexander Gadijev, Celimene Daudet, Anna Geniushene, Lukas Geniusas, Aimi Kobayashi, Mao Fujita, Martin James Bartlett, Benjamin Grosvenor and Bertrand Chamayou.


No efforts are spared by the festival management and the responsible piano technicians, which is shown by the fact that two pianists have even been able to select two different grand pianos for their program halves out of programmatic reasoning: Alexander Gadijev, who chose Steinway and C. Bechstein, and Benjamin Grosvenor, who chose C. Bechstein and Fazioli.
